| Product Overview | The High-Flow Poultry Water Pressure Regulator is designed for automatic nipple drinking systems in commercial poultry houses. Installed at the head of the drinking line, it reduces and stabilizes incoming water pressure to provide a controlled water supply throughout the nipple line. The regulator combines normal pressure-regulation operation with a flushing function, allowing operators to switch between daily drinking-water supply and pipeline cleaning. The high-flow configuration supports rapid line filling and efficient flushing, making it suitable for long drinking lines and intensive poultry production. It can be integrated with drinking pipes, nipple drinkers, line-end pressure indicators, filters, medicators and other livestock equipment according to the complete poultry-house water management design. |

| Working Principle | Water from the main supply enters the pressure regulator before reaching the poultry nipple drinking line. The internal diaphragm and adjustment mechanism reduce the inlet pressure and maintain the required low-pressure condition inside the drinking pipe. The operator adjusts the regulator according to bird age, water demand and drinking-line conditions. A water-column indicator or compatible pressure indicator can be used to observe the operating pressure. When the regulator is switched to flushing mode, a higher water flow passes through the drinking line to help remove sediment, treatment residues and other deposits. After flushing, the selector is returned to normal pressure-regulation mode for routine bird drinking. |

| Installation & Maintenance | Install the regulator at the head of the poultry drinking line in an accessible position. The inlet should be connected to the filtered water supply, while the outlet should be connected to the drinking pipe according to the required flow direction. After installation, fill the line and inspect all connections for leakage. Adjust the pressure gradually while observing the water-column or pressure indicator. Final operating pressure should be selected according to bird age, nipple type and drinking-line configuration. For flushing, switch the regulator to the appropriate flushing position and open the line-end flushing valve. Allow sufficient water to pass through the complete line before returning the regulator to normal operating mode. Regular maintenance should include checking the diaphragm, seals, adjustment mechanism, inlet connections and indicator tube. Water filters and drinking lines should also be cleaned according to the farm's water-management program. |

| Product FAQ | Q: What is the main purpose of a poultry water pressure regulator? A: It reduces and stabilizes incoming water pressure so the nipple drinking line operates at an appropriate pressure for poultry. Q: Can the pressure be adjusted? A: Yes. The pressure can be adjusted according to bird age, nipple configuration and drinking system requirements. Q: Does the regulator support line flushing? A: Yes. The regulator can be switched from normal drinking operation to a high-flow flushing condition for cleaning the drinking line. Q: Why is a high-flow regulator useful? A: Higher flow capacity helps fill long drinking lines more quickly and provides increased water movement during flushing. Q: Can it be used for different poultry species? A: Yes. It can be configured for broilers, layers, breeders, pullets, ducks and turkeys according to the complete drinking system design. Q: Can the regulator be supplied with a complete drinking water line?
